Google doodles on Earth Day

| | Apr 22, 2015, at 05:35 pm
New York, Apr 22 (IBNS): Popular search engine Google on Wednesday celebrated Earth Day with a beautiful doodle on its homepage.

A click on the doodle will take an user to a quiz which will eventually determine the an animal which closely represents his personalities.

From Charlie Chaplin to Marie Curie, Google doodles not only celebrate birth anniversaries of great personalities, they also make users know about important dates through designs and animations.

Earth Day, a day to increase awareness and appreciation of the Earth's natural environment, is being observed around the planet on Wednesday.
